SØK

Liste over programmeringsspråk. Programmeringsspråk på lav og høy nivå

Som utvikling av datateknologi ikke står påplassere og kontinuerlig forbedre metoder og metoder for programmering, samt programmeringsspråk. Vurder hvilke språk som eksisterer i det moderne datafeltet og deres klassifisering.

Generell informasjon

Listen over programmeringsspråk er så bred og mangfoldig at det er nesten umulig å distribuere det fullt ut. Blant alle språk er det tre hovedundergrupper:

  • maskin (programmeringsspråket på lavt nivå);
  • maskinorienterte (montører);
  • maskin uavhengig (høyt nivå);

liste over programmeringsspråk

Blant utviklere av moderne programvare er de mest populære følgende hovedprogrammeringsspråk. Listen er gitt i synkende rekkefølge av popularitet:

  1. SQL.
  2. Java.
  3. XML.
  4. C ++.
  5. HTML.
  6. Visual Basic.
  7. XSL.
  8. Delphi.

Denne listen over programmeringsspråk er langt frafull, men disse er de mest populære språkene, kunnskap som kan kreve at en programmør søker om en jobb. Alle er programmeringsspråk på høyt nivå.

Grunnleggende om programmering

høyt nivå programmering språk liste

Lavt nivå programmeringsspråk erspråk som krever behandling av typen og evnen til prosessoren. Operatørene og metodene til slike programmeringsspråk ligger ganske nær maskinkoden, de krever kunnskap om minnestaten til den personlige datamaskinen og hvordan prosessoren får tilgang til den.

Vanskelig å nevne forskjellige programmeringsspråklavt nivå. Listen vil fortsatt bli redusert til et dominant språk - assembler. Siden det gjør det mulig å kompilere programkoder i notatet nær maskinskoden, brukes monteringskonsollen utelukkende når man skriver systemprogramvare, for eksempel operativsystemer, enhetsdrivere, og når programmering av mikrokredsløys kontrollkoder.

Ulempen med slike programmeringsspråk erdet faktum at programmer skrives på dem for å utføre bestemte oppgaver på en bestemt enhet og utførelse av dem, er umulig ved overføring til en annen prosessor.

Applikasjonsutvikling

Liste over programmeringsspråk for å opprettetilpassede applikasjoner, samt utvikling og implementering av tilpasset programvare har tusenvis av stillinger. Som du vet, skyldes dette mangfoldet det faktum at et bestemt språk er egnet for å løse visse problemer.

hovedprogrammeringsspråkliste

Selv om disse programmeringsspråkeneDefiner i en egen gruppe, utførelsen skjer i maskinkoden. For å utføre den ferdige programlinjen etter linje og oversette den til maskinkode, brukes spesielle programmer - tolker. Hvis oversettelse av en programkode fra ett språk til et annet utføres uten å utføre kommandoer, gjør kompilatorprogrammer dette. Generelt kalles programmer som er utformet for å oversette skriftlige programmer fra et formelt programmeringsspråk til en annen, kompilatorer.

La oss ta en nærmere titt på programmeringsspråk på høyt nivå. Vi vil ikke lage en liste, bare skriv noen flere detaljer om hver av de mest populære.

Programmeringsliste med lavt nivå

SQL

Spesialisert programmeringsspråkdesignet primært for å jobbe med databasebehandlingssystemer og programmering. SQL oversetter som "spesialisert spørrespråk". Siden DBMS-markedet har vokst mange ganger i de siste tiårene, kommer populariteten til dette språket ikke som en overraskelse.

Det er forskjellige meninger om fremtiden.dette språket. Det er utvetydig vurdert at teknologien for å opprette relasjonsdatabaser var best, men tiden går ut. Behovet for utvikling i sammenheng med de økende datamengder som blir behandlet, fører eksperter til å tro at menneskeheten i fremtiden bare trenger overgang fra relasjonelle til postrelasjonelle teknologier, men med behørig hensyn til å opprettholde kompatibilitet med eksisterende databanker.

Javascript script~~POS=HEADCOMP

Rettferdig rangerer andre blant språkene.høyt nivå programmering. Enkel å lære, enkel å bruke. Den økte tilpasningsevnen til programmering i forhold til stamfaren fører til at millioner av mennesker rundt om i verden arbeider med dette språket. Et objektorientert språk basert på C ++ er tilpasset å skape programmer og applikasjoner som kan behandle store strømmer av informasjon i spesialiserte miljøer og ta hensyn til detaljene i implementeringsmiljøet for det ferdige programvareproduktet.

Java-teknologi er grunnlaget som tillater detubegrensede mengder for å øke infrastrukturen til bedrifter og selskaper som kan knytte sammen systemer av ulike kaliber, alt fra å koble til telefonens nettverk via Wi-Fi og slutte med superdatamaskiner.

XML

programmeringsspråklisten på russisk

En etterkommer av HTML, denne teknologien erExtensible Markup Language. Det er tilpasset å tolke dokumenter. Den utfører de mest komplekse transformasjonene og endringene av dokumenter. XML brukes til å overføre og midlertidig lagre data når du arbeider med ulike relasjonsdatabaser over Internett.

XML har allerede nådd nivået der det kan hevdes å være den grunnleggende teknologien for å bygge bedriftens nettverk.

Vi programmerer på russisk

Mest populære programmeringsspråkbruk ordforrådet på engelsk. Men i tillegg til dem er det også russiske programmeringsspråk. Listen på russisk er liten, og fagområdet der de blir brukt, er veldig spesialisert. La oss gi noen eksempler.

  • 1C: Enterprise. Hele systemet er designet for å styre organisasjonen på alle områder av aktivitet. Ofte i annonsene for å finne ansatte kan bli funnet "Programmer 1C."
  • Verbet. Analog engelsk Pascal.
  • Robic. Et spesialisert programmeringsspråk designet for å lære barn grunnleggende programmering.
  • Den rapier. Et språk med dynamisk skriving basert på prosedyrer.

Som du kan se, er listen over programmeringsspråkså bredt og mangfoldig at det ikke kan dekkes av klassifiseringer og lister. Hvis du bestemmer deg for programmering på et amatør- eller profesjonelt nivå, så husk at en programmerer er et kreativt yrke som krever ikke bare kunnskap, men også fantasi, fantasi, intuisjon og til og med litt lykke.

  • evaluering: